The Scope
The Community and Smallholder Certification Officer will play a central role in FSC certification readiness preparation for communities and smallholders so that they can adopt and apply FSC solutions in the management of their forests and plantations in contribution to the FSC Congo Basin targets.
Main Roles & Responsibilities
  • Provide day to day technical support, training and guidance to communities and smallholders, as well as companies to obtain and uphold FSC forest management and Chain of Custody (CoC) certification.
  • Support government agencies to understand, adopt and implement FSC’s responsible forest management solutions in forest, processes, policies and strategies. 
  • Support the mapping and analysis of opportunities for the certification of community and smallholder managed forests and plantations in Central and West Africa
  • As guided by the FSC Coordinator CB & WA, participate in relevant government and private sector meetings, workshops and events on FSC certification.
  • Lead the identification and assessment of adapted business models and arrangements for effective management of community and smallholder certified forests and plantations in target countries.
  • Organise in-country and/or external exchange field visits to facilitate learning by technical staff of governments involved in implementing certification pilot activities, as well as other stakeholders in the process to uptake FSC certification and responsible forest management solutions.
  • With support of the FSC Coordinator, CB & WA, conduct online/virtual and physical certification trainings on FSC responsible forest management solutions for communities, smallholders and businesses.
  • Strengthen existing relationships and develop new links with potential partners and members to promote FSC certification in the Congo Basin.

About us
Welcome to FSC!  
 
The Forest Stewardship Council (FSC) is a globally recognized non-profit organization at the forefront of promoting sustainable forestry. With over 150 million hectares of certified forests and a trusted reputation among NGOs, consumers, and businesses, FSC is leading the way in ensuring the long-term health and resilience of the world’s forests.
